This volume brings together cutting-edge research and critical reviews on the role of molecular markers in advancing animal science. From fundamental principles to applied strategies, the chapters explore how molecular diagnostics and marker-based approaches are reshaping our understanding of animal systems, disease resistance, and environmental interactions. Key themes include: · Applications of molecular markers in animal systems and diagnostics. · Genetic diversity analysis of animal genomes through marker studies. · Identification and application of resistance markers against infectious pathogens. · Nutritional influences on molecular markers and their implications for disease prevention. · Integration of molecular markers into environmental risk assessment, particularly in the context of heavy metal contamination. · Omics-based insights into contamination and molecular signatures. · Biomarker discovery—approaches, challenges, and opportunities. · Microsatellite studies reflecting genome-wide diversity. · Biomolecular indicators shaping the future of animal science. By combining theoretical insights with practical applications, this book provides a comprehensive resource for researchers, academicians, and professionals in biotechnology, veterinary sciences, and environmental biology. It emphasizes not only the scientific rigor of molecular marker studies but also their transformative potential in addressing global challenges in animal health, food security, and sustainable ecosystems.

Author Biography

Arti Gupta, Ph.D., earned her Ph.D. in Animal Science from Mahatma Jyotiba Phule Rohilkhand University in Bareilly, India, in 2010. Her current research interests include animal biotechnology, molecular plant biotechnology, molecular animal biotechnology, bioprocess technology, and microbiology. Since July 2014, she has been serving at Shri Avadh Raj Singh Smarak Degree College in Gonda, Uttar Pradesh, India, where she is also engaged in editorial work. With 14 years of teaching and research experience in Plant and Animal Biotechnology and Microbial Biotechnology, she has received several awards, including the University Topper (Gold Medal) for her M.Sc. in Biotechnology, the Young Scientist Award (Gold Medal), Best Poster Presenter, and the Dr. V.P. Agarwal Award (Gold Medal). She has contributed extensively to academia, with two monographs, 29 edited books published by various international publishers, 18 book chapters, and approximately 57 national and international research papers. She holds lifetime memberships in the Indian Science Congress Association, the Biotech Research Society of India, the Zoological Society of India, and the International Consortium of Contemporary Biologists. Additionally, she serves on several editorial boards. Previously, she was a member of the Teaching Personnel at G.B. Pantnagar University in Pantnagar, Uttarakhand, India, and served as a Visiting Academic Researcher at the Biorefining and Advanced Material Research Center (BAMRC) at Scotland’s Rural College (SRUC), University of Edinburgh, in the United Kingdom. Ali Asghar Rastegari was born in 1962 and is currently a retired Associate Professor in the Department of Biochemistry, Islamic Azad University, Isfahan, Iran. His areas of expertise include over 11 years of research and 15 years of teaching experience in the field of Enzyme Biotechnology/ Nanobiotechnology, Biophysical Chemistry, Computational Biology, and Biomedicine. He has published 9 books, 13 Book chapters in various reputed international publishers. He is a reviewer for different international journals.
